Web31 mrt. 2024 · Fannie Mae is a government-sponsored enterprise (GSE) that purchases mortgage loans from smaller banks or credit unions and guarantees, or backs, these loans on the mortgage market for borrowers. These GSEs also keep many mortgages in their own portfolios, either as whole loans or as MBS. By 2003, these portfolios amounted to almost $1.5 trillion of home mortgages, or more than 22 percent of the entire home mortgage market.
